Grilled Beef and Eggplant Rolls are a flavorful, satisfying dish that combines smoky grilled vegetables with savory, seasoned beef. This Mediterranean-inspired recipe is perfect for a summer dinner, a casual gathering, or as a beautiful centerpiece for a mezze platter.
The dish starts with thin slices of eggplant, which are brushed with olive oil and grilled until tender and slightly charred. The grilling process enhances the eggplant’s natural sweetness and gives it a soft, pliable texture that’s ideal for rolling.
The filling typically includes ground beef seasoned with garlic, onion, cumin, paprika, and fresh herbs like parsley or mint. Some versions also incorporate finely chopped nuts, breadcrumbs, or cooked rice to add texture and stretch the filling. Once the beef mixture is browned and fragrant, it’s ready to be wrapped.
To assemble, each grilled eggplant slice is topped with a spoonful of the beef mixture, then gently rolled into a compact cylinder. The rolls can be arranged in a baking dish and topped with a light tomato sauce or a drizzle of tahini, depending on your flavor preference. A sprinkle of crumbled feta or a squeeze of lemon juice just before serving adds brightness and depth.
These rolls work beautifully as a main dish when paired with a simple green salad, herbed couscous, or warm pita bread. They’re also a great choice for meal prep, as they hold up well in the fridge and reheat easily.
Grilled Beef and Eggplant Rolls strike a balance between rich and fresh, hearty and light. They’re a great way to incorporate vegetables into a meat-forward dish, and their elegant presentation makes them feel a little more special than your average weeknight dinner. Whether served hot or at room temperature, they deliver big flavor in every bite.

Ingredients
- 1 lb beef sirloin thinly sliced
- 1 eggplant large, sliced into thin strips
- 2 Garlic cloves minced
- 2 tbsp soy sauce
- 2 tbsp oyster sauce
- 1 tbsp sesame oil
- 1 tbsp vegetable oil
- Salt and pepper to taste
- cilantro for garnish
Instructions
- In a bowl, combine the minced garlic, soy sauce, oyster sauce, sesame oil, vegetable oil, salt, and pepper. Mix well.
- Marinate the beef sirloin in the sauce for at least 20 minutes.
- Preheat the grill to medium-high heat.
- Grill the eggplant slices for about 2 minutes on each side, until they are tender and slightly charred. Remove from the grill and set aside.
- Remove the beef sirloin from the marinade and shake off any excess sauce.
- Place a slice of grilled eggplant on top of each beef slice.
- Roll up the beef and eggplant together, securing each roll with a toothpick.
- Grill the rolls for about 4-5 minutes per side, or until the beef is cooked to your desired level of doneness.
- Remove the rolls from the grill and let them rest for a few minutes.
- Garnish with fresh cilantro and serve hot.
